• Bamboo products:

According to Future Market Insights, the global market for bamboo products is anticipated to reach US$131,506.2 million in 2033 due to the growing investments in infrastructure development and consumer awareness of sustainable, durable, and eco-friendly products.

Vietnam’s bamboo industry, in particular, has gained international recognition for its sustainability, thanks to bamboo’s fast growth, renewability, and versatility. From furniture and kitchenware to straws and decorative items, Vietnam’s bamboo products are carefully crafted using natural, chemical-free processes that align with the global shift towards more eco-friendly options. According to the International Network for Bamboo and Rattan (INBAR), bamboo can grow up to 35 inches per day, making it one of the most sustainable raw materials available, which supports Vietnam’s role in contributing to the growing demand for sustainable products worldwide.

• Organic textiles:

The global fashion and home décor industries are increasingly turning to organic textiles, and Vietnam has responded with an impressive range of offerings. Organic cotton, hemp, and jute products are produced without harmful pesticides or synthetic dyes. These materials are not only better for the planet but also safer for consumers. Vietnam exported over $3 billion worth of textiles in 2024, with a significant portion comprising organic and sustainable fabrics, as reported by the Vietnam Textile and Apparel Association (VINATEX).

• Recycled materials:

Recycling innovation is thriving in Vietnam. Manufacturers are creating high-quality goods from recycled plastics, metals, and fabrics. Whether it’s eco-friendly tote bags, reusable water bottles, or decorative items made from repurposed materials, Vietnam’s recycled products highlight the country’s commitment to reducing waste and promoting circular economies. In 2023, the Vietnam Plastics Association reported that the country recycled over 45% of its plastic waste, highlighting the nation’s proactive approach to sustainable manufacturing and resource management.

Vietnam’s commitment to green practices

Vietnam’s government and private sector are both driving efforts to make sustainability a cornerstone of its manufacturing identity. Policies that encourage the use of renewable energy, waste reduction, and environmentally friendly practices have paved the way for a greener supply chain.

• Eco-certifications:

Many Vietnamese manufacturers are actively pursuing internationally recognized certifications like the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S), Forest Stewardship Council (FSC), and ISO 14001. These certifications serve as a guarantee to buyers that the products are not only sustainably sourced but also produced using responsible and eco-friendly practices. By meeting these stringent standards, Vietnamese manufacturers ensure that their goods—whether they’re textiles, home décor, or other materials—align with global sustainability goals. This commitment gives retailers and consumers peace of mind, knowing they’re supporting products that prioritize both environmental health and social responsibility.

• Renewable energy adoption:

Solar and wind energy are playing a growing role in powering production facilities across Vietnam, helping to significantly reduce the carbon footprint of goods sourced from the country. As part of its commitment to sustainable energy, the Ministry of Industry and Trade reported that Vietnam’s renewable energy capacity reached 20 gigawatts in 2024, making up nearly 30% of the country’s total energy mix. This shift towards clean energy not only supports environmentally friendly manufacturing practices but also aligns with global efforts to minimize carbon emissions. With more manufacturers adopting solar and wind power, Vietnam is positioning itself as a leader in sustainable production, contributing to a greener and more eco-conscious supply chain.

• Community empowerment:

By supporting local artisans and small-scale producers, Vietnam ensures that its sustainable practices benefit both the environment and the livelihoods of its people. Programs like "One Commune One Product" (OCOP) have empowered over 4,500 communities to promote their eco-friendly crafts. This program helps promote their eco-friendly crafts, encouraging the use of traditional skills while fostering sustainable production methods. By connecting these local producers to larger markets, Vietnam is preserving cultural heritage while driving economic growth in a way that aligns with global sustainability goals.

Products to source from Vietnam in 2025

Vietnam is perfectly positioned to become a top sourcing destination for eco-friendly and sustainable products in 2025. What sets Vietnam apart as a reliable source for these product categories is its strong commitment to sustainability, coupled with its rich manufacturing expertise and access to high-quality raw materials. The country’s well-established production infrastructure, combined with a focus on ethical sourcing and eco-friendly practices, ensures that businesses can confidently rely on Vietnam for a wide range of sustainable goods.

Fashion & Accessories

• Organic Cotton Apparel:

High-quality clothing made from GOTS-certified organic cotton, such as dresses, shirts, and pants that are produced without harmful pesticides or synthetic dyes.

• Hemp Bags & Footwear:

Eco-friendly bags and footwear crafted from sustainably sourced hemp, which is durable, lightweight, and biodegradable.

• Jute Accessories:

Stylish jute tote bags, wallets, and hats that are made from renewable jute fibers and offer a sustainable alternative to plastic-based products.

Home Décor & Kitchen

• Bamboo Furniture:

Handcrafted furniture items like tables, chairs, and shelving made from sustainably harvested bamboo, which is fast-growing and renewable.

• Bamboo Kitchenware:

Eco-friendly bamboo cutting boards, utensils, and bowls that are durable, lightweight, and perfect for reducing single-use plastic usage.

• Recycled Metal Decorative Items:

Unique home décor pieces such as lanterns and sculptures made from recycled metals, blending style with sustainability.

Lifestyle Products

• Recycled Plastic Tote Bags:

Fashionable tote bags made from repurposed plastics, offering a sustainable alternative to single-use plastic bags.

• Reusable Water Bottles:

BPA-free, reusable water bottles made from recycled materials, promoting the reduction of single-use plastic waste.

• Biodegradable Bamboo Straws:

Environmentally friendly bamboo straws that provide a sustainable alternative to plastic straws, easily compostable after use.

Electronics

• Solar-Powered Gadgets:

Electronics like solar-powered phone chargers and lights that harness renewable energy, reducing the reliance on electricity from fossil fuels.

• Energy-Efficient Home Appliances:

Appliances such as energy-efficient rice cookers and air purifiers that minimize power consumption while performing effectively.

• Eco-Friendly Smart Tech:

Sustainable smart tech devices designed with energy-efficient features, contributing to lower carbon emissions.
